Small, no-frills transfer station out on RR 1 that locals use when the county landfill is a haul. People bring household trash, yard debris and the odd couch or mattress here so trucks can compact it and haul it out. It feels more like a working yard than a public park - practical and quick if the line isn’t long.

A short drive lane leads toward a small entrance booth and usually a scale nearby; many transfer stations charge by weight, so expect to stop again on the way out. Vehicles will line up at busy times, especially weekends and spring cleanup, so plan for a wait if the pickup trucks are backed up. The drop-off area is the industrial kind of place - concrete pads, metal bins and a pit or compactor where loads get emptied and compacted into trucks. Keep items reachable and not buried under loose debris so unloading doesn’t slow the whole line.

Before You Go

  • Cover and secure loads before driving in - loose trash blows out on the road and makes a bigger mess to clean up.
  • Separate big, bulky items from bagged household trash so those unloading can deal with them quickly and safely.
  • Expect dust, mud or slippery spots underfoot; bring gloves and sturdy shoes and be ready to back into the dumping area if needed.
